Jammu, Oct 22: Ready for a pitched electoral battle, the Nagrota assembly segment is gaining traction for an interesting yet significant fact.
The electorate of this constituency, represented by key political figures, this time, will have to select their representative from “new players” – though not literally.
After the rejection of three nominations following the scrutiny on Wednesday, ten candidates remained in the fray.
The election will take place on November 11, and the counting of votes will take place on November 14, 2025.
